What will your key responsibilities be?
• Working closely with the class teacher to help our new children settle into the new routine.
• Supporting the children in accessing the provision, playing and talking alongside as they develop their skills.
• Taking a small group for a story or sounds and number activities.
• Noting your observations of the children to assess their progress over time.
• Supporting the teacher in keeping the space safe, tidy and inviting for their children, building on their interests.
